So why would someone use this?
They start with oxy and it gets out of hand. It gets too expensive to support their addiction. So they move to heroin, since it is cheaper, and they get pulled further into their addiction. Once they can't fund their heroin habit any longer, this becomes the alternative and by that time they will do anything to get their fix. At that point ratio al thinking doesn't enter into the picture. No one is going to try this that isn't already strung out on heroin or some other major opiate addiction. |
